Just wrote off my diesel 80 series. Need new one. Never really been keen on petrol 4wd's but would like to here how people get on with them. Also wondering how the petrol 80's go on LPG and what the steep descent low speed control is like. I know its exceptional in the diesel.

I love mine. I had it converted to LPG a few months ago and although it chews through the gas, it's bloody cheap compared to both petrol and diesel. The auto is quite good for going down hills. It's pretty good lock in low on the auto. I've been down some pretty steep hills in mine and haven't had two many problems.
